I posted information regarding attribute point levels, and what I thought was the maximum at the time, some time ago. Turns out that the hex value of 254 produces the in-game value of 255, the true highest attribute point level you can get in any category. If you max out your attribute points in everything except Submission (it would be obscenely unfair for you to have a Submission rating so high, as no one in the game could make you submit!), your character becomes nearly unstoppable. He'll still "sell" moves, but usually get right back on his feet. It usually takes about 20 to 30 big moves to even make my Mewtwo CAW get to "kip-up-ready" status. I've reset the Submission attribute on (almost) every superstar/diva in my current game (CrocoX111's WWE '12 mod), so that everyone has a submission rating of 80 or below. This means that anyone can make anyone else submit--even someone with a Submission rating of only 40 can (after a long, drawn-out match) make someone with the value of 80 tap out. The Submission attribute is "broken" in my opinion, as anyone with a Submission rating of 100 (or higher) canNOT be made to tap out by someone with a Submission rating of even 95. I chose the value of 80, because that is the highest value that a super-heavyweight character can have for this attribute.
